The Role of Blockchain in Biometric Security
Blockchain’s decentralized and immutable ledger system plays a pivotal role in the security of biometric data. By storing biometric data off-chain and only using cryptographic hashes on-chain, Web3 platforms can protect sensitive information while ensuring its integrity. This method not only keeps biometric data secure but also enhances the overall trustworthiness of the platform.

Understanding the Privacy Risks
Biometric data is unique to each individual and can reveal intimate details about a person’s identity. This uniqueness makes biometric data highly valuable but also highly sensitive. If biometric data is compromised, the consequences can be severe and long-lasting. Privacy risks include unauthorized access, data breaches, and misuse of biometric information for fraudulent activities.
Data Minimization and Anonymization
One of the best practices for managing biometric data is data minimization. This involves collecting only the biometric data necessary for authentication and avoiding the collection of excessive or irrelevant data. Anonymization techniques can also be employed to further protect privacy. By removing personally identifiable information from biometric data, the risk of privacy breaches is significantly reduced.
Advanced Encryption Techniques
Encryption is a fundamental aspect of data protection. Advanced encryption techniques ensure that biometric data is securely stored and transmitted. When biometric data is encrypted, even if it is intercepted or accessed without authorization, it remains unreadable and unusable. Implementing end-to-end encryption for biometric data can provide an additional layer of security.

Future Innovations in Privacy Protection
Looking ahead, innovations in privacy protection for biometric data are on the horizon. Emerging technologies such as decentralized identity management and zero-knowledge proofs offer promising solutions for enhancing privacy. Decentralized identity management allows users to control their digital identity without relying on a central authority, while zero-knowledge proofs enable verification without revealing any sensitive information.
